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Topeekeegee Yugnee Park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Topeekeegee Yugnee Park?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Topeekeegee Yugnee Park is at 2447 Pierce St listed at $1,100.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Topeekeegee Yugnee Park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Topeekeegee Yugnee Park is $2,277.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Topeekeegee Yugnee Park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Topeekeegee Yugnee Park is a 8,022 square feet unit starting from $1,450 at 5 N Federal Hwy.

What is the average size for Topeekeegee Yugnee Park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Topeekeegee Yugnee Park is currently at 1,041 sq ft.
